Teyana Taylor Confirms Iman Shumpert Split Amid Cheating Rumors

If you’re a fan of power couples within the pop culture world, you probably went through a rough time this week. Moreover, fans went ballistic when rumors that Iman Shumpert cheated on his partner of ten years, Teyana Taylor. Not only that, but on Sunday (September 17), the musician and actress took to Instagram to confirm that the two went through a break-up. However, her message also details some interesting aspects of this development that contradict what many fans perceived online. Apparently, they actually separated some time ago, and this wasn’t due to any spats of infidelity.

“AHT AHT! Not too much on my bestie!” Teyana Taylor began her message to fans on social media. “In all fairness, Iman and I are separated and have been for a while. To be 1000% clear, ‘infidelity’ ain’t one of the reasons for our departure. We are still the best of friends, great business partners and are one hell of a team when it comes to co-parenting our 2 beautiful children. Most importantly we are FAMILY & in the 10yrs together, 7yrs married we ain’t ever played with or about THAT.

Read More: Teyana Taylor & Iman Shumpert’s Relationship Timeline

Teyana Taylor Announces Amicable Breakup With Iman Shumpert

“We just keep y’all a**es out the group chat lol,” Teyana Taylor continued. “Which is the reason we’ve been able to successfully & peacefully separate without all of the outside noise. The only reason I’m even sharing THIS part of the chat is because the narratives are getting a little out of hand & it’s unfair to all parties involved. I hope this provided some clarity for y’all. Okay AunTey taking y’all back out the chat bye!”

As such, with one fell swoop, the Harlem native clarified any and all doubts and gossip surrounding her relationship. Sure, it probably won’t quell all of the rumors and speculation around all this, but it’s the most important part of this conversation. After all, it sounds like a mutual decision, and it’s great and heartening to see that they’re still on tightly amicable terms. Teyana Taylor: A Multifaceted Force Redefining Contemporary R&B

Teyana Taylor has slipped in and out of the world of R&B since she initially burst onto the scene. The multihyphenate’s career has multiple focuses, with curating genre-driving albums solely being one aspect of Taylor’s accredited career. Initially discovered by Pharell Williams at the mere age of 15, she signed a record deal with his Star Trak Entertainment imprint. Her early career existed in the world of MTV, making an appearance on My Super Sweet 16. By 2010, she was contributing guest vocals to Kanye West’s My Beautiful Dark Twisted Fantasy. Now 33 years old, Teyana Taylor is a seasoned veteran in the chaos of the entertainment world. She’s been at it since 2005, and recent development suggests that she’s only just getting started.

Of her numerous influential albums, none stands out more in her discography than K.T.S.E. Kanye West’s summer of 2018 featured iconic projects such as Kids See Ghosts and Ye. However, he also produced Taylor’s sophomore studio album. Blending aggressive frustration with her intimate relationships with the R&B soundscapes of her Harlem upbringing, K.T.S.E. was widely regarded as her hallmark project to date. Debuting at No. 2 on the R&B album charts, it’s also been her most commercially successful sonic initiative to date. Taylor’s sound walks a tightrope between being smooth and adventurous and emotionally harrowing. In essence, the record displayed newfound growth from 2014’s VII.

K.T.S.E. Was Her Breakout Project

While K.T.S.E. was a successful endeavor for Taylor, its success was largely attributed to the College Dropout era production chops from Kanye West rather than the emotionally engaging and harrowing vocals of Teyana. In addition, the project’s four-year wait was only justified with 23 minutes of new music. The record mirrored Teyana Taylor’s struggling relationships with record labels, which led to her announcing her retirement from music at the age of 31 years old. Worn down by the music industry, Kanye West’s GOOD Music made plenty of mistakes in their handling of generational talent. The Album in 2020 saw her regain control of her art under a long and complex form of sonic narratives, embracing a persona of self-loving autonomy.

However, we haven’t heard much from Taylor on the music front since the critically acclaimed 2020 release. As previously mentioned, Taylor’s interests have always subverted solely to being a musician. At only 15 years old, she was choreographing Beyonce’s hit single “Ring the Alarm.” That would only be the beginning of her chorographical career. More recently, she teamed up with Lola Brooke as the Creative Director behind her Hot 97 Summer Jam debut. She collaborated with Summer Walker on her one-night show. Taylor’s influence was blatant in Walker’s performance, which was well-received by local Atlanta fans of the fellow R&B icon. In addition, she’s teaming up with the Jordan brand to release her Jordan 1 sneakers. Taylor enlisted star Philadelphia Eagles QB Jalen Hurts for the captivating commercial behind the anticipated release.

Teyana Taylor Is Pivoting Away From Music

In essence, Teyana Taylor isn’t in love with the studio. She’s captivating both in front of and behind the camera. Taylor delivered an emotional performance on A Thousand And One, which saw her break away from comedically casual roles into one as a struggling mother. Speaking to Atlanta Black Star, she stated, “I always wanted to just be taken more serious, you know what I’m saying? I feel like this put me in a position for a person to never second guess when they hear my name.” The role also more accurately mirrors her personal life, as she currently shares two daughters with ex-NBA player Iman Shumpert. In addition, she recently acted as Imani in the Jack Harlow-assisted White Men Can’t Jump. Teyana Taylor is some sort of wild blend between Lauryn Hill, Beyoncé, and Misa Hylton.
